Housing
Students have the option to stay in a prearranged homestay or apartment. UCEAP’s program coordinator has years of experience placing students in ideal spaces and will work to match you in a setting that fits your needs and preferences. Most placements are in the borough of Coyoacán, one of the oldest in Mexico City. The area is filled with cobblestone streets, many historic colonial plazas, and green parks. Relatively peaceful during the week, the center of Coyoacán becomes crowded and festive on weekends and holidays.
Apartment
The apartments in Mexico City are typically three- or four-bedroom furnished apartments located in residential neighborhoods.
Accommodations
- Private or shared bedroom
- Shared bathroom
- No meal plan
Live with
- International students
- UC students
Commute
The apartments are about a 10-minute walk or a 25-minute bus ride to the Casa de California where classes are held.
Homestay
Homestays can be helpful in assisting with your Spanish language development and help you adapt to life in Mexico. There is possibly no better way for you to be immersed in Mexican culture than to share everyday life with a local.
Accommodations
- Private or shared bedroom
- Shared bathroom
- Meal plan (negotiable)
Live with
- Local residents
- UC students
Commute
Homestays are typically about 20 minutes by bus from the Casa de California where classes are held.
